1. What Is HELLP Syndrome?
HELLP syndrome is a life-threatening pregnancy complication usually considered a variant of preeclampsia, though it can sometimes occur without high blood pressure. HELLP stands for:
- Hemolysis (breakdown of red blood cells)
- Elevated Liver enzymes (indicating liver damage)
- Low Platelet count (increasing the risk of bleeding)
The condition typically develops during the late stages of pregnancy or shortly after childbirth. Accurate and timely diagnosis is crucial because HELLP syndrome can lead to severe complications for both the mother and the baby. These complications may include liver rupture, stroke, kidney failure, and even death.
1.1 How Does HELLP Syndrome Differ from Preeclampsia?
While HELLP syndrome is often associated with preeclampsia, it is essential to understand the distinctions between the two. Preeclampsia is characterized by high blood pressure and protein in the urine, typically developing after 20 weeks of pregnancy. HELLP syndrome, on the other hand, involves specific blood abnormalities—hemolysis, elevated liver enzymes, and low platelet count—which may or may not be accompanied by high blood pressure.
According to the Preeclampsia Foundation, up to 20% of women with HELLP syndrome do not have elevated blood pressure at the time of diagnosis. This makes HELLP syndrome challenging to diagnose and underscores the importance of considering HELLP syndrome in any pregnant woman presenting with its characteristic symptoms.
1.2 What Are the Key Characteristics of HELLP Syndrome?
HELLP syndrome is primarily defined by three main characteristics, each representing a critical aspect of the condition:
- Hemolysis: The breakdown of red blood cells leads to anemia and elevated levels of bilirubin, a waste product from red blood cell destruction. This process can impair oxygen delivery to vital organs.
- Elevated Liver Enzymes: Liver damage results in increased levels of liver enzymes, such as AST (aspartate aminotransferase) and ALT (alanine aminotransferase), indicating liver inflammation and potential dysfunction.
- Low Platelet Count: A decrease in platelets, which are essential for blood clotting, increases the risk of bleeding complications, making even minor injuries potentially dangerous.
1.3 Why Is Early Diagnosis of HELLP Syndrome Important?
Early diagnosis of HELLP syndrome is crucial due to its rapid progression and potential for severe complications. When HELLP syndrome is diagnosed and managed promptly, healthcare providers can take immediate steps to stabilize the mother’s condition and prevent life-threatening outcomes.
According to a study published in the American Journal of Obstetrics & Gynecology, early diagnosis and intervention significantly reduce the risk of maternal mortality and severe morbidity associated with HELLP syndrome. Prompt treatment often involves delivering the baby, which can halt the progression of the syndrome and allow the mother’s body to recover.
2. What Are the Symptoms of HELLP Syndrome?
The symptoms of HELLP syndrome can be varied and sometimes subtle, making it challenging to diagnose. Common symptoms include:
- Abdominal pain, particularly in the upper right area
- Nausea and vomiting
- Headache
- Visual changes, such as blurred vision
- Swelling, especially in the face and hands
- Fatigue and malaise
It’s important to note that not all women with HELLP syndrome will experience all of these symptoms. Some may have only a few mild symptoms, while others may have more severe symptoms that develop rapidly.
2.1 Detailed Breakdown of HELLP Syndrome Symptoms
To better understand the wide range of symptoms associated with HELLP syndrome, here is a more detailed breakdown:
- Abdominal Pain: Often described as tenderness or pain in the upper right quadrant of the abdomen, near the liver. This pain can sometimes be mistaken for heartburn or indigestion.
- Nausea and Vomiting: Persistent nausea and vomiting, unrelated to morning sickness, can be a significant indicator of HELLP syndrome, especially when accompanied by other symptoms.
- Headache: Severe, persistent headaches that do not respond to typical pain relief measures like acetaminophen can be a red flag for HELLP syndrome.
- Visual Changes: These may include blurred vision, double vision, temporary loss of vision, or seeing flashing lights or spots.
- Swelling: Sudden and excessive swelling, particularly in the face, hands, and feet, can be a sign of fluid retention associated with HELLP syndrome.
- Fatigue and Malaise: General feelings of tiredness, discomfort, or being unwell, which are more intense than typical pregnancy fatigue, should be evaluated.
- Other Symptoms: Additional symptoms may include shoulder pain, bleeding gums, nosebleeds, or unexplained bruising.
2.2 Why Are HELLP Syndrome Symptoms Often Misdiagnosed?
HELLP syndrome symptoms can be easily mistaken for other conditions, leading to delayed diagnosis. For instance, abdominal pain and nausea might be attributed to common pregnancy discomforts or gastrointestinal issues. Headaches might be dismissed as tension headaches, and fatigue could be seen as normal pregnancy-related tiredness.
A study in the Journal of Perinatal Medicine found that delayed diagnosis of HELLP syndrome is often due to the non-specific nature of its symptoms. Healthcare providers need to maintain a high level of suspicion, especially in women with preeclampsia or those presenting with a combination of these symptoms.

3. Who Is at Risk of Getting HELLP Syndrome?
Several factors can increase the risk of developing HELLP syndrome during pregnancy. These include:
- History of preeclampsia or HELLP syndrome in previous pregnancies
- First pregnancy
- Multiple pregnancy (twins, triplets, etc.)
- Maternal age over 35
- Underlying medical conditions such as hypertension, kidney disease, or autoimmune disorders
However, it’s important to note that HELLP syndrome can also occur in women with no known risk factors.
3.1 Detailed Examination of HELLP Syndrome Risk Factors
To provide a clearer understanding of who is most at risk for developing HELLP syndrome, let’s examine each risk factor in more detail:
- History of Preeclampsia or HELLP Syndrome: Women who have experienced preeclampsia or HELLP syndrome in previous pregnancies have a significantly higher risk of developing it again in subsequent pregnancies. The recurrence rate can vary, but it is essential to monitor these women closely.
- First Pregnancy: First-time pregnancies are associated with a higher risk of preeclampsia and, consequently, HELLP syndrome. The body’s initial response to pregnancy and placental development may play a role.
- Multiple Pregnancy: Carrying twins, triplets, or more increases the risk of HELLP syndrome. The increased placental mass and physiological demands on the mother contribute to this higher risk.
- Maternal Age Over 35: Older pregnant women are at greater risk of developing preeclampsia and HELLP syndrome. Advanced maternal age is often associated with higher rates of underlying medical conditions.
- Underlying Medical Conditions: Women with pre-existing hypertension, kidney disease, diabetes, or autoimmune disorders such as lupus are more likely to develop HELLP syndrome. These conditions can compromise vascular function and increase the risk.
3.2 What Percentage of Pregnant Women Develop HELLP Syndrome?
HELLP syndrome is relatively rare, affecting approximately 0.5% to 0.9% of all pregnancies. However, among women with preeclampsia, the incidence is much higher, ranging from 10% to 20%.
According to the National Institutes of Health (NIH), about 45,000 women in the United States develop HELLP syndrome each year. These numbers underscore the importance of awareness and early detection, especially in high-risk pregnancies.
3.3 Can HELLP Syndrome Be Prevented?
While there is no guaranteed way to prevent HELLP syndrome, certain strategies can help reduce the risk, especially in women with known risk factors. These include:
- Regular Prenatal Care: Attending all scheduled prenatal appointments allows healthcare providers to monitor blood pressure, urine protein levels, and other indicators of preeclampsia.
- Low-Dose Aspirin: For women at high risk of preeclampsia, starting low-dose aspirin (81 mg) after the first trimester can help reduce the risk.
- Managing Underlying Conditions: Effectively managing pre-existing medical conditions such as hypertension or diabetes can lower the risk of preeclampsia and HELLP syndrome.
- Healthy Lifestyle: Maintaining a healthy weight, eating a balanced diet, and engaging in regular exercise can promote overall health and potentially reduce the risk.
4. How Is HELLP Syndrome Diagnosed?
Diagnosing HELLP syndrome involves a combination of physical examination, symptom evaluation, and laboratory tests. Key diagnostic tests include:
- Blood tests to assess liver enzymes (AST and ALT)
- Complete blood count (CBC) to measure platelet levels
- Tests to detect hemolysis, such as a peripheral blood smear
If HELLP syndrome is suspected, healthcare providers will closely monitor the mother’s and baby’s condition to determine the best course of action.
4.1 Detailed Explanation of Diagnostic Tests for HELLP Syndrome
To clarify the diagnostic process, let’s take a closer look at each test and what the results indicate:
- Blood Tests to Assess Liver Enzymes:
- AST (Aspartate Aminotransferase): This enzyme is found in the liver and other tissues. Elevated levels indicate liver damage. In HELLP syndrome, AST levels are typically significantly higher than normal.
- ALT (Alanine Aminotransferase): Another liver enzyme, ALT levels also rise when the liver is damaged. Monitoring both AST and ALT helps assess the extent of liver injury.
- Complete Blood Count (CBC) to Measure Platelet Levels:
- Platelet Count: Platelets are essential for blood clotting. In HELLP syndrome, the platelet count is low (thrombocytopenia), indicating a higher risk of bleeding. A platelet count below 100,000/uL is a key diagnostic criterion.
- Tests to Detect Hemolysis:
- Peripheral Blood Smear: This test involves examining a blood sample under a microscope to look for fragmented or damaged red blood cells (schistocytes), which are indicative of hemolysis.
- Lactate Dehydrogenase (LDH): LDH is an enzyme released when cells are damaged. Elevated LDH levels in the blood can confirm hemolysis.
- Bilirubin Levels: Hemolysis leads to the breakdown of hemoglobin, releasing bilirubin into the bloodstream. Elevated bilirubin levels can indicate red blood cell destruction.
4.2 What Are the Diagnostic Criteria for HELLP Syndrome?
The diagnostic criteria for HELLP syndrome typically include the following:
- Hemolysis: Evidence of red blood cell destruction, indicated by abnormal peripheral blood smear, elevated LDH, and increased bilirubin levels.
- Elevated Liver Enzymes: AST levels ≥ 70 IU/L and ALT levels ≥ 70 IU/L.
- Low Platelet Count: Platelet count < 100,000/uL.
Healthcare providers consider these criteria in conjunction with the patient’s symptoms and medical history to make an accurate diagnosis.
4.3 How Is HELLP Syndrome Classified?
HELLP syndrome is often classified based on the severity of thrombocytopenia (low platelet count):
- Class I (Severe Thrombocytopenia): Platelets ≤ 50,000/uL
- Class II (Moderate Thrombocytopenia): Platelets > 50,000 ≤ 100,000/uL
- Class III (Mild Thrombocytopenia): Platelets > 100,000 ≤ 150,000/uL
The classification helps guide treatment decisions and predict potential complications. Lower classes (Class I) indicate more severe disease and require more aggressive management.
5. How Is HELLP Syndrome Treated?
The primary treatment for HELLP syndrome is delivery of the baby, regardless of gestational age. Before delivery, healthcare providers may administer medications to stabilize the mother’s condition, such as:
- Magnesium sulfate to prevent seizures
- Antihypertensive medications to control blood pressure
- Blood transfusions to improve platelet count
After delivery, most women with HELLP syndrome begin to recover within a few days, although complications can still occur.
5.1 Detailed Look at HELLP Syndrome Treatment Options
Let’s delve deeper into the specific treatment options for HELLP syndrome:
- Delivery of the Baby:
- Timing: Delivery is the definitive treatment for HELLP syndrome. The timing depends on the gestational age of the baby and the severity of the mother’s condition.
- Method: Vaginal delivery may be attempted if the mother is stable and labor is progressing. Cesarean delivery is often necessary, especially if the mother is unstable or the baby is in distress.
- Magnesium Sulfate:
- Purpose: Magnesium sulfate is used to prevent seizures, a serious complication of preeclampsia and HELLP syndrome.
- Administration: It is typically administered intravenously and requires careful monitoring of the mother’s magnesium levels and reflexes.
- Antihypertensive Medications:
- Purpose: These medications help control high blood pressure, reducing the risk of stroke and other cardiovascular complications.
- Examples: Common antihypertensive drugs used in HELLP syndrome include labetalol, hydralazine, and nifedipine.
- Blood Transfusions:
- Purpose: Blood transfusions are used to increase the platelet count and improve blood clotting ability.
- Types: Platelet transfusions are often given to women with severe thrombocytopenia to reduce the risk of bleeding during and after delivery.
- Supportive Care:
- Fluid Management: Careful monitoring of fluid intake and output is essential to prevent fluid overload or dehydration.
- Pain Management: Pain relief measures may be needed to manage abdominal pain and other discomforts.
- Monitoring: Continuous monitoring of vital signs, liver function, and kidney function is crucial to detect and manage any complications.
5.2 What Are the Potential Complications of HELLP Syndrome?
HELLP syndrome can lead to several severe complications, including:
- Liver Rupture: Severe liver damage can result in rupture, causing internal bleeding and requiring emergency surgery.
- Stroke: High blood pressure and blood clotting abnormalities can increase the risk of stroke.
- Kidney Failure: HELLP syndrome can impair kidney function, leading to acute kidney failure.
- Disseminated Intravascular Coagulation (DIC): DIC is a life-threatening condition characterized by abnormal blood clotting and bleeding.
- Pulmonary Edema: Fluid accumulation in the lungs can cause breathing difficulties.
- Maternal Death: Although rare, HELLP syndrome can be fatal if not promptly diagnosed and treated.
5.3 What Is the Long-Term Outlook for Women Who Have Had HELLP Syndrome?
Most women who experience HELLP syndrome recover fully after delivery. However, they are at higher risk of developing preeclampsia and HELLP syndrome in future pregnancies. Regular prenatal care and close monitoring are essential in subsequent pregnancies to ensure early detection and management of any potential complications.
According to a study published in Obstetrics & Gynecology, women with a history of HELLP syndrome should be counseled about their increased risk and advised to discuss management strategies with their healthcare providers before planning future pregnancies.
6. Frequently Asked Questions (FAQs) About HELLP Syndrome
To address common concerns and provide further information, here are some frequently asked questions about HELLP syndrome:
Question | Answer |
---|---|
Can HELLP syndrome occur after delivery? | Yes, HELLP syndrome can occur postpartum, typically within 48 hours of delivery. It’s essential to monitor for symptoms even after childbirth. |
Is HELLP syndrome hereditary? | While there is no specific gene for HELLP syndrome, having a family history of preeclampsia or HELLP syndrome can increase your risk. |
Does HELLP syndrome always involve high blood pressure? | No, HELLP syndrome can occur without high blood pressure. In some cases, it may be the only presenting symptom, making diagnosis challenging. |
Can HELLP syndrome affect the baby? | Yes, HELLP syndrome can affect the baby by causing premature birth, low birth weight, and other complications associated with prematurity. |
What is the recurrence rate of HELLP syndrome in subsequent pregnancies? | The recurrence rate of HELLP syndrome varies, but women with a history of HELLP syndrome have a higher risk of developing it again in future pregnancies. Close monitoring and management are essential. |
How does HELLP syndrome affect liver function? | HELLP syndrome can cause liver inflammation and damage, leading to elevated liver enzymes (AST and ALT). In severe cases, it can result in liver rupture. |
What is the role of platelets in HELLP syndrome? | Platelets are essential for blood clotting. In HELLP syndrome, the platelet count is low (thrombocytopenia), increasing the risk of bleeding complications. |
How is HELLP syndrome managed during pregnancy? | HELLP syndrome management involves stabilizing the mother’s condition with medications such as magnesium sulfate and antihypertensive drugs, and ultimately delivering the baby. |
What is the significance of hemolysis in HELLP syndrome? | Hemolysis, the breakdown of red blood cells, impairs oxygen delivery to vital organs and leads to anemia and elevated levels of bilirubin. |
Can HELLP syndrome be cured? | Delivery of the baby is the definitive treatment for HELLP syndrome. After delivery, most women begin to recover, although ongoing monitoring is necessary to manage any potential complications. |
